Uncharted 4 Multiplayer’s Plunder Mode Trailered

April 22, 2016 by Stephen Daly

Plunder Mode is back but with some changes.

Naughty Dog and Sony have released a new trailer for Uncharted 4: A Thief’s End which highlights the game’s multiplayer Plunder Mode.

The mode, which also featured in Uncharted 2 and Uncharted 3, is a Capture the Flag style game in which you can throw the idol (ie the flag). There are some changes this time round, with the player carrying the idol now able to traverse with it – something they could never do before – and instead of five-vs-five the mode is now four-vs-four.

Teamwork is essential as you try to find the idol on the map and bring it to your team’s treasure chest. Plunder will be playable on Island, Rooftops, and Madagascar City, the three games featured in the game’s beta.

On the PlayStation Blog, Naughty Dog’s lead game designer Robert Cogburn wrote, “We still have so much to share with our fans that have been waiting a long time to hear more about multiplayer. The reveal of Plunder is just another piece. Let me assure you, what we will be revealing soon after PAX East will please a lot [emphasis his] of people.”

Those attending PAX will get to try out Plunder Mode for themselves.

Retailer GameStop recently detailed the multiplayer extras that come with pre-ordering the game online or in store.

Uncharted 4 will feature branching dialogue options and seamless cutscenes. Naughty Dog has also said it will take the average player longer to complete than previous entries in the series and it will be the first Uncharted to receive single player DLC.

Uncharted 4: A Thief’s End launches exclusively for PlayStation 4 on May 10th.
